Austria is a beautiful country with so much to offer, especially for families. Here's an ideal itinerary for 5 days in Austria:

Day 1: Arrival in Vienna

  • Start your day by exploring the beautiful city of Vienna. You can visit the famous Schönbrunn Palace, which is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and was the summer residence of the Habsburgs.
  • Take a stroll through the historic city center and visit St. Stephen's Cathedral, the Hofburg Palace, and the Vienna State Opera.
  • In the evening, you can enjoy a traditional Austrian dinner at one of the many restaurants in the city.

Day 2: Vienna

  • Start your day by visiting the famous Belvedere Palace, which houses an impressive collection of Austrian art, including works by Gustav Klimt.
  • After that, you can visit the Prater amusement park, which is a great place for families with children.
  • In the evening, you can take a relaxing boat ride on the Danube River and enjoy the beautiful views of the city.

Day 3: Salzburg

  • Take a day trip to the beautiful city of Salzburg, which is known for its stunning architecture and rich history.
  • Visit the famous Mirabell Palace and Gardens, which were featured in the movie "The Sound of Music".
  • Take a stroll through the historic city center and visit the Salzburg Cathedral and the Hohensalzburg Fortress.
  • In the evening, you can enjoy a traditional Austrian dinner at one of the many restaurants in the city.

Day 4: Innsbruck

  • Take a day trip to the beautiful city of Innsbruck, which is located in the heart of the Austrian Alps.
  • Visit the famous Golden Roof, which is a symbol of the city and was built for Emperor Maximilian I.
  • Take a cable car ride up to the Nordkette mountain range and enjoy the stunning views of the surrounding area.
  • In the evening, you can enjoy a traditional Austrian dinner at one of the many restaurants in the city.

Day 5: Vienna

  • Spend your last day in Vienna by visiting the famous Kunsthistorisches Museum, which houses an impressive collection of art and artifacts from around the world.
  • Take a stroll through the beautiful Burggarten park and visit the famous Butterfly House.
  • In the evening, you can enjoy a farewell dinner at one of the many restaurants in the city.
